Connemara, County Galway, Ireland – Video recorded by X user Michael Patrick at twilight captures a single bright, round white light low on the horizon over a dark rural landscape.
The clip shows open fields or moors beneath a star-filled sky, with the glowing orb roughly the size of a full moon in frame.
The light emits a soft halo that faintly pulses and diffuses outward, resembling atmospheric haze or lens bloom.
Wispy clouds drift slowly from left to right, briefly veiling parts of the glow.
In the foreground, a black silhouette of uneven ground contrasts with faint orange-red pinpoints on the far horizon, maybe road lamps or farmhouses.
The steady framing and minimal movement focus attention on the isolated light low over the Connemara night.
